Output 58fb8d18053598c8ca48fad03420df189882c814fa09ac51fc3a0e8da708ebf5:0

value
900569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9a5fe256ed6d92a9b6c81a3a719a4282de5675 OP_EQUAL
address
3MtkC51JgqabXX28R4jpvP4k1judopzjqo
transaction
58fb8d18053598c8ca48fad03420df189882c814fa09ac51fc3a0e8da708ebf5
spent
true